Hi, Dharma! Synopsis

Laughs and thrills go hand-in-fist in this Korean action comedy, as a band of criminals fleeing a violent gang war hides out in a monastery. The monks in residence quickly tire of the goons’ distressing behavior and manufacture a series of activities to get even.

Hi, Dharma! (2001) is a action and comedy film directed by Park Chul-kwan, released on November 9, 2001 with a runtime of 1h 35m. It stars Park Shin-yang, Jung Jin-young, Park Sang-myeon and Kang Seong-jin. Viewers rate it 6.4 out of 10 across 15 ratings.
